Nutrient Absorption Inhibitors
Instead of targeting the brain, these medications work by blocking the absorption of dietary fats in the intestinal tracts. This leads to a lowered calorie consumption as a portion of the fat taken in is not absorbed into the body.
GLP-1 Analogues
GLP-1 (Glucagon-Like Peptide-1) analogues like Semaglutide work by mimicking the effects of natural hormones that regulate appetite and blood glucose levels. These medications play a dual function by promoting weight loss and handling type 2 diabetes.
Effectiveness of Weight Loss Medications
When considering weight loss medications, Weight loss medication it is important to understand their efficiency and how they suit a broader weight reduction strategy. Research study indicates that weight loss medications can assist attain a 5-10% weight decrease over the course of numerous months. Nevertheless, the efficiency can differ based on private circumstances, including diet, exercise, and adherence to the medication program.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Who is a candidate for weight reduction medication?
Prospects for weight reduction medications typically include individuals with a BMI of 30 or greater, or those with a BMI of 27 to 29.9 who have weight-related health conditions.
2. Are weight-loss medications safe?
While numerous weight-loss medications are FDA-approved and considered safe for usage, specific health conditions and potential drug interactions can affect safety. Consulting a healthcare professional is important.
3. Can weight-loss medications result in long-lasting weight loss?
Weight-loss medications can support people in accomplishing substantial weight loss. However, long-lasting success usually requires a dedication to way of life changes.
4. What occurs if I stop taking weight-loss medication?
Weight upkeep post-medication frequently requires continued commitment to healthy eating and exercise. Lots of people might restore some weight when medication is stopped.
